Pricing and Charges of Professional Representative Offerings
Grasping the cost and charges connected to professional representative offerings is crucial for organizations looking to maintain compliance while avoiding breaking the bank. Professional agent fees can vary based on the provider, area, and the specific services included. On average, you can look to pay anywhere from $50 to $300 annually for standard registered representative services. Elements that can affect pricing include whether the agent is nearby or nationwide, the variety of extra offerings provided, and any discount offers present.

Methods for Alter One's Designated Representative
Changing one's designated representative is typically simple to ensure your business stays in line with local laws. First, you must select a different designated representative company that meets your needs. Take into account factors such as reliability, accessibility, and costs. After you have picked a fitting designated representative service, it is important to know the detailed requirements that apply to your area, because procedures can vary.
Then, you will need to submit the change of registered agent form with your state’s business filing office. This form usually needs fundamental data about your business, your current agent, and the new registered agent details. Some states might ask for written confirmation from the new agent of their acceptance. Be certain to examine the processes for renewing and notifying the registered agent to prevent compliance problems during the transition.
In conclusion, after submitting the required documents, verify the state has acknowledged your change. You are able to look up the list of designated representatives or contact the office to ensure the recognition of your new designated representative.
